EP: 19 How to Step Into Your Power and Design a Life You Love with Courtney Cecil
What if the key to escaping burnout and living a life you actually love started by getting crystal clear on your end goal—and then working backward?
In this episode of This Is How She Does It, host Angela Lee sits down with Courtney Cecil—founder of the Working Moms Movement, Head of Culture at a Fortune 50 company, podcast host, speaker, and mom of two—to talk about how to create a values-aligned life with intention and clarity. After hitting a breaking point juggling motherhood, a demanding career, and a toxic work culture, Courtney designed a life management system that helps working moms reclaim their time, energy, and agency.
You’ll hear Courtney’s powerful story of transformation and walk away with practical strategies to:
- Clarify your end goal and align your daily actions to get there
- Identify your core values and use them to guide decisions
- Set and hold boundaries that support your well-being
- Communicate effectively with your partner to reduce friction and create harmony
- Break free from people-pleasing and societal “shoulds”
If you’re a working mom who’s tired of running on empty and ready to take back control, this conversation is your permission slip to start living on your own terms.
